WASHUNGA RAMP CLOSED
So I had the day off today and went to Kaw. Like Ledge said earlier, it was closed. Here's where the story gets weird. This is hard to believe and apologize in advance if I offend anyone, but here is what I was told after going there today. A man met me at the locked gate and said, "someone shi@ (rhymes with hit) in the parking lot, and then someone stepped in it, called the corp of engineers to complain, and the corp closed the ramp down." He said "the corp doesn't have the funding to install a port o potty." He apologized and I left in amazement. This new revelation has me asking several questions.
